1. The Hidden Toll of Winter Weather on Your Glass and Frames
Winter weather brings a unique cocktail of environmental stressors. Sleet, snow, high winds, road salt, and atmospheric pollutants constantly bombard your exterior glass and frames. Left unchecked, these elements can cause lasting damage.
- Grime and Salt Etching: Road grit and salty moisture carried by winter winds settle onto your windows. When combined with moisture, these abrasive particles can gradually etch into the microscopic pores of the glass.
- Mineral Deposits: As snow and frost melt and evaporate on glass surfaces, they leave behind hard water minerals and impurities. Over time, these deposits bake into the glass, creating permanent hazing and stubborn stains.
- Frame and Seal Degradation: Organic debris, rotting leaves, and trapped moisture around window frames create breeding grounds for mold and mildew. This compromises rubber seals and accelerates wear on window mechanisms.
By scheduling regular cleans throughout the winter months, you remove these corrosive agents before they can cause irreversible harm. It’s a proactive way to extend the lifespan of both your glass units and window frames.

3. Early Detection of Winter Damage and Leaks
Winter is the ultimate stress test for any building envelope. Freezing temperatures and biting winds can expose hidden vulnerabilities in your property that might go unnoticed until heavy rain causes costly indoor leaks.
When your windows are professionally cleaned, it provides an up-close inspection opportunity. You can easily spot:
- Hairline cracks in the glass panes caused by thermal shock or shifting frames.
- Deteriorating weather stripping, gaps, or compromised silicone seals.
- Drafty window frames that let cold air slip indoors.
Spotting these issues early allows you to address them swiftly, preventing drafts, moisture ingress, and expensive structural repairs down the track. For your peace of mind, routine maintenance keeps small issues from snowballing into major emergencies.
4. How Modern Pure Water Technology Overcomes Winter Challenges
You might wonder: How do window cleaners work effectively when it’s freezing outside?
Gone are the days of traditional squeegees and ladders freezing to your window sills. At AE Window Cleaning Service Ltd, we utilize the latest Reverse Osmosis (RO) water-fed pole system equipped with a specialized 6-jet brush head.

Here is why our modern approach makes winter cleaning safe and flawless:
- Pure De-Ionized Water: Our system purifies water completely, removing all minerals and impurities. Pure water has a natural affinity for dirt, dissolving grime effortlessly without requiring harsh chemical detergents.
- Safe High-Reach Capability: Using telescopic water-fed poles, our operatives can safely clean residential windows up to 3 stories and commercial properties up to 50ft high entirely from the safety of the ground, eliminating the risks associated with ladders on slippery winter lawns or icy pavements.
- Streak-Free Drying: Because the water is 100% pure, windows dry naturally with a spotless, streak-free finish, even in cooler weather conditions.
